South Africa's textiles imports rise 11.3% in Jan-Oct 2024

South Africa's imports of textiles and textile articles (under chapters 50-63) totalled 55,322.8 million rand (~$3,050.70 million) between January and October 2024, according to preliminary data released by the South African Revenue Service in October 2024. This marks an 11.3 per cent increase compared to the same period last year.

Official merchandise trade statistics reveal that during the same period in 2023, the country imported textiles and textile articles worth 49,686.4 million rand. South Africa continues to be a net importer in this product segment.

Exports of textiles and related products edged up by 1.0 per cent, amounting to 19,147.1 million rand (~$1,055.85 million) in the first ten months of 2024, compared to 18,959.8 million rand during the corresponding period in 2023.

In October 2024, South Africa's textile and textile article imports stood at 6,997.2 million rand (~$385.85 million), reflecting a 24.3 per cent increase over the imports of 5,627.1 million rand in the previous month, September 2024.

The country's exports under the same chapters rose by 24.7 per cent to 2,322.3 million rand (~$128.05 million) in October 2024, up from 1,862.9 million rand in September 2024.

These trade figures suggest high growth in October 2024, in contrast to the slower growth seen in the trade in September 2024. South Africa's imports and exports of textile products have shown growth both in the latest month and cumulatively from January to October 2024.
